Allergic reaction ( anaphylaxis) Asthma or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) exacerbation, or worsening, when medications can't control the symptoms Inhalation of a foreign object WebJan 20, 2024 · Nosophobia is a lasting and intense fear of getting sick. It's a type of anxiety disorder known as a specific phobia, which is a persistent fear of a certain object or situation.
